Motorcyclist Killed In Collision On Union Turnpike
Victim, from Miami Beach, struck van after driving into oncoming traffic.

A Miami man was killed in a motorcycle accident over the weekend in Forest Hills, according to police.
Police in the received a call at 7:11 p.m. Saturday night about a man unresponsive in the street at the intersection of Union Turnpike and 72nd Avenue.
When police and EMTs arrived at the scene, they found 37-year-old Andres Rodriguez-Mojica near his motorcycle. He was unresponsive and declared dead at the scene of the incident.

After an investigation, police determined that the victim, who was from Miami Beach, Florida, drove over the median from the eastbound into the westbound lane on Union Turnpike. Once in the opposite lane, Rodriguez-Mojica drove into a Ford van driven by a 29-year-old man travelling west on the street.
No criminality is suspected, and the incident is still under investigation.
